What is the difference between Non Veg and Tamasik food
Where I am to describe the difference between Non veg food and tamasik food. There are more people who considers that the non veg food and tamasik food are similar. It seems to be similar but having two separate meaning. As we consider scientifically that non veg foods are those which are obtained by killing animals and veg foods are those which are obtained from vegitatiom mean plants. According to Hindu mythology, tamasik is the food which increases heat in body and make the nature of human negative. Due to consuming of tamasik food, it increases sex, angriness, cruelty , mercilessness and all evil behaviours. These type of behaviour is known as tamasik behaviour. Those foods whichever obtained from plant, animal or from soil. After consuming such foods, it's increase tamasik behaviour are known as tamasik food. Hence some of plant parts also known as tamasik food like Onion and Garlic. Because due to consuming Onion and Garlic, sexual power arises. Meat, fish, and eggs are also considered as tamasik. I think that now u have understood about the differences between Non veg food and Tamasik food. In Hindu mythology, some one branch of mythology says not to eat tamsik food and another branch don't say anything about tamasik food. In Hindu two branches are best known. Those are vedic and tantrik. Even in vedas animal sacrifices were allowed. So it seems that non vegetarianism was also there in ancient india. In tantrik, two paths are there called Dakshin marg (Right hand path) and Vaam marg path (Left hand path). Right hand path is completely stavik sadhana marg and they feed on stavik food. Vaam marg is the tamsik marg they feed on tamasik food like meat, fish, onion and garlic. So these are the differences between Non veg food and tamasik food.

Why five prime deities are considered as significance to worship?
In Hinduism, five deities like Lord Ganesh, Lord Shiva, Lord Vishnu, Lord Surya (Sun) and Goddess Durga are considered as Panch dev or Panchaitan. According to Hindu scripture, only these God and Goddess or sub form of these God and Godesses are capable to provide liberation from Birth and Death cycle (Moksha). These five deities are considered as chief among God and Goddesses.
First four Gods are male power and last one is female power. These five deities are the controller to five materials called Panmahabhut. Through which this universe is consist of. Those five Panchamahabhutas are Vayu (Air), Jal (Water), Agni (Fire), Prithvi (Earth) and Akash (Space).
As we know that Lord Vishnu ride on Garuda (Eagle bird), which indicate the material of Air. Lord Shiva ride on Nandi (Bull) which indicate the material of earth, Lord Surya (Sun) is the indication of fire. Godess Parvati or Durga is the master of water. Lord Ganesh ride on mouse means indicate speed means mind of any person represent the material of sky or space. Mind of some one is very unstable and agile, as similar to Mouse. Lord Ganesh is the master of mind power and intelligence. Lord Vishnu is the controller of wind power means lungs and air in bloods. Lord Shiva is the controller of earth power means muscular strength of body. Lord Surya (Sun) is the controller of fire power who regulate body temperature and bones. Lord Parvati is the controller of fluid power in human body like all blood, lymph and other fluids. Therefore, all these five chief deities are related to five materials of universe.
